Output ec66290fe88e7a508e78f420e937263d3ae610db9baa30f5d0de48a0c3630691:22

value
3252267
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9c7ad5be2cead6be4a7c04ce922d7467f7a1a798fe389dc98d5c6af1a163f5c0
address
tb1pn3adt03vatttujnuqn8fytt5vlm6rfuclcufmjvdt340rgtr7hqquv0dmd
transaction
ec66290fe88e7a508e78f420e937263d3ae610db9baa30f5d0de48a0c3630691
confirmations
48771
spent
true